Our Family Roll of Honour
Each one an ANZAC
Wars may be fought with weapons, but they are won by men.
– General George S. Patton
Daniel Bodley, 21 years
Shepherd
Killed in Action, 15 September 1916, The Somme, WWI
Son of Henry and Elizabeth Bodley, Te Pohue, Hawkes Bay
Alexander Limrick Roil, 22 years
Shepherd
Died of Wounds, 20 February 1917, Boulogne, France, WWI
Son of Henry and Margaret Roil, Patoka, Hawkes Bay
Michael Bernard O’Connor, 23 Years
Teacher
Killed in Action, The Somme, 5th April 1918, WWI
Son of Maurice and Elizabeth O’Connor, Timaru
Daniel Augustine O’Connor, 28 years
Teacher
Killed in Action, The Somme, 2nd May 1918, WWI
Son of Maurice and Elizabeth O’Connor, Timaru
Eric Edward Robinson, 22 years
Labourer
Killed on Active Service, Cassino, 1 July 1944, WWII
Son of Ernest and Ada May Robinson, Napier
We do remember them.
